Trump wants to send Starlink to Iran, will talk to Musk
In the context of the ongoing protests in Iran, US President Donald Trump wants to send Starlink to restore internet connectivity in the country. The US president also said that he will talk to SpaceX chief Elon Musk for this.
Communication has been virtually cut off since the internet has been shut down in Iran since last Thursday (January 8). Speaking to reporters yesterday (January 11), Trump said, “If possible, we will try to turn on the internet.” He also said, “Elon is very good at this kind of thing. I will call him after I finish talking to you.”
It is worth noting that the protests in Iran began on December 28 to protest the increase in commodity prices. But they quickly turned into widespread anti-government protests. The current Iranian government accuses the United States and Israel of fueling the protests. Meanwhile, Iran has shut down almost all types of internet services since last Thursday. As a result, it has become difficult to get a real picture of the situation in the country.
